POR Hedge Fund Activity: Q2 2021 in Review

316 of the 5,745 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Portland General Electric (POR) for Q2 2021, worth a combined $3.8B — down 3.5% from $3.94B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 37 funds closed out of POR and 35 opened new positions — a net loss of 2 holders — while 107 trimmed existing stakes and 122 added.

The largest buyer was T. Rowe Price Associates, adding an estimated $31.9M. The largest seller was Mitsubishi UFJ Trust & Banking, cutting an estimated $115M.
